Small business leader warns swipe fees are squeezing local stores

(The Center Square) – A longtime small business advocate has launched a new website to help store owners explain credit card surcharges to their customers.


Karen Harned, who led the National Federation of Independent Business Small Business Legal Center for 20 years, launched Swipeflation.com to address the rising costs of credit card fees.

The site provides businesses with information to use at checkout, explaining why customers may see new fees when paying with credit cards.


“Most customers don’t realize that a percentage of every credit card purchase goes to big banks and card companies instead of the local store they’re trying to support,” Harned said in a news release. “If you want to help small businesses, or avoid these fees yourself, paying with cash is one way to do it.”
